CGK Posted May 11, 2008 Share Posted May 11, 2008 To everyone having glitches with audio, I've tried using idlehalt=0 on the startup options and it solves the problem. fn=2 seems to do the trick to, I think they do the same. I think it has something to do with the processor being idle and sound processing. kokoro Posted July 12, 2008 Share Posted July 12, 2008 Better try not to install any of the translation packs. For me, the Chinese, Japanese and French translation packs seemed to make the system unstable and prevented the wireless and DVD from working properly. Eventually, they failed me in upgrading to 10.4.10. According to the guide, after installing MacOSXUpd10.4.10AMD.mpkg, I need to reboot with the 10.4.9 DVD and select AppleACPIPlatform.kext "only" to patch the file. Here was the problem: I couldn't select the one file only. Those translation packs could not be removed, resulting a failure in the following process.
